名詞
- 1. a thing consisting of a number of different and distinct parts or items that are grouped together the Earth is a specialized conglomerate of organisms 同義詞
- ▪ a large corporation formed by the merging of separate and diverse firms a media conglomerate 同義詞
- 2. a coarse-grained sedimentary rock composed of rounded fragments embedded in a matrix of cementing material such as silica the sediments vary from coarse conglomerate to fine silt and clay 同義詞
形容詞
- 1. relating to a conglomerate, especially a large corporation conglomerate firms
動詞
- 1. gather together into a compact mass atoms which conglomerate at the centre
- ▪ form a conglomerate by merging diverse firms the urge to conglomerate has long been out of fashion in American boardrooms
